A very cozy, clean, well-maintained place in the heart of old Samarkand. The owners of the hotel warmly welcome every guest, If you want to fully immerse yourself in the beauty of Uzbekistan, you are welcome to them! Ali, the owner of the hotel will tell you what sights you need to see, where to enjoy the best pilaf, where there are excellent kebabs and the unforgettable atmosphere of old Samarkand. You won't have to look for breakfast. At a large family table under a lush canopy that protects you from the southern sun, the Ali family will feed you a breakfast including a variety of vegetables, fruits, sausages, cheeses, porridges and give you fragrant Uzbek tea. A five-minute walk from the hotel along the narrow Samarkand street you will immerse yourself in the historical past of Samarkand. The square in the center of Registan, Ulugbek madrasah, Sherdor, Islam Karimov Street, Amir Temur Mausoleum, etc...

The hotel staff are polite, hospitable people. They met us early in the morning and spent the night with us. The hotel is clean, homely, and has a traditional interior design in the spirit of the old town. Food is not included in the service, so there are no kitchen smells, there are many places nearby. where you can eat. The hotel in the center of Samarkand with access to the pearl of the city is an architectural monument Registan. On his square, during our stay, in the evening, the city administration held folk events with a bright national flavor.

We booked the hotel in the middle of March. Check-in on the night of April 28-29, check-out on May 7. Initially, the hotel bribed with location and price. My request was a room with a double bed. I paid extra for breakfast. The hotel confirmed the reservation very quickly, with payment on the spot in rubles. This both alarmed and seemed very convenient. However, the hotel does not warn that it charges a tax imposed on January 1, 24, and the cost of this tax is not included in the room rate. Upon arrival, it turned out that the hotel had left a room with two single beds for me. From all this, we can conclude that the hotel confirms the reservation to everyone, but it is not known what will happen in fact. At the same time. The room has two single beds with hard mattresses (I like them), which were shifted to one double bed (this suits me perfectly)., table, armchair, bedside table, wardrobe, TV, plumbing, there is a hair dryer, very decent, not hotel, bolted to the wall, burning hair. The view from the window into the wall half a meter from the building. In the household.The unit has an iron and a table where you can iron clothes. Upon request, you will be given a kettle, and in the basement, where breakfast is served, you can take a tea or coffee bag. There is WiFi, but sometimes it falls off - and the TV does not work and the phone does not load anything either. But if there was, then I caught it in the room without any problems. Smart TV with some applications (I watched YouTube when I had the opportunity). You can ask me to wash my clothes (except underwear), but I didn't have to use them. Breakfast is at a minimum. Sliced bread, cheese, sausage, eggs, biscuits, porridge. Scrambled eggs are being prepared. I asked about the omelet, they said they don't cook it, because no one eats it. But, in general, if you are too lazy to run somewhere in the morning for breakfast, then it is acceptable. Thermopot with boiling water, tea bags and loose, coffee in 3in1 bags or just black. There is no milk, I bought a tetrapak in the store, and used it. Cups, bowls, saucers, teapots, cutlery. I can't say that this is worth the money that they charge for such a breakfast, but I definitely don't want to run somewhere for breakfast in the morning. The rooms are not bad, although uncomfortable in places. Which was not enough for me. Shelves under the mirror, places to hang long clothes. The refrigerator. There is a large refrigerator in the utility block, you can use it. The side of the shower in the construction version seemed uncomfortable when standing in front of the sink. The heating of the room - the air conditioner does not work for heat. And if it's +12 outside, then it won't warm the room. Not to the hotel, but in general. I have repeatedly read that the water is turned off. And, here it is too. The hotel has a certain amount of stock, but it was enough for one day, and the water was turned off for two days. On the morning of the second day, a bucket of 10 liters of water and a bowl were placed in each room. And in the evening they gave me water. You can smoke outside near the reception desk. About the money. I was changing dollars at a bank nearby. They recommended contacting the national bank to exchange rubles. But there the course turned out to be worse than that of street money changers. The rubles were changed right at the hotel. Exchange dollars at a very reasonable rate everywhere. It is better to call a taxi via Yandex, with cash payment. The price is moderate and fixed. Otherwise, the hotel is a family-run one, the owners live right there and take care of everything themselves. This is both good and seems rather tedious. After staying at the hotel for more than a week, you feel like good neighbors)) I can recommend it in any case - at least to spend the night, at least to stay for a long time, just understanding how everything works here.
